Vintage Patrick Mavros solid sterling silver elephant figure

Stunning vintage Patrick Mavros solid sterling silver elephants drinking at a watering hole.  These simply beautiful solid sterling silver elephants are made by Patrick Mavros- one of the worlds finest sculptural silversmiths.  Crafted from solid silver using the 'lost wax' technique, they capture the true detail and life of the animals.  Hallmarked for Zimbabwe 1997 and mounted on a solid African hardwood base which is set with the 'PM' silver studio stud to the reverse.  A fine vintage example in superb condition, which costs c,£870 new.

Vintage Patrick Mavros solid sterling silver Antelope animal figure

Stunning vintage Patrick Mavros solid sterling silver Sable Antelope.  This superb heavy solid sterling silver example is made by one of the worlds finest sculptural silversmiths Patrick Mavros.  Made using the 'lost wax' technique it displays the finest detail and natural pose of the animal.  Mounted on an african hardwood base and inset with his silver studio stud. Hallmarked for Zimbabwe c, 1990.  This fine vintage piece costs £420 to buy new.  Overall it is in super condition with minor age related splits to the wooden base-I am not sure whether one of the antlers is slightly bent inwards or is as the original was intended?

Fine 19thC solid silver mounted cut glass claret jug

Fine 19thC solid silver mounted cut glass claret jug c,1870-90.  This beautiful tall elegant conical claret jug is finely wheel engraved with geometric and interlaced designs, the base is radial star cut. 
The solid silver mount is unmarked but tests for c,900-925 grade.  The finial is finely cast as a lion, the spout is cast with an acanthus scroll design, while the top mount sides are engraved with  vacant scrolled cartouches.  The handle is formed as an elongated scroll.  The central engraved band I believe is a later addition to strenthen the handle which is joined only at the top (a common feature on claret jugs which often results in the handle snapping off) the decoration is different to the rest.  This has been joined with a rivet which could probably be removed if you wanted it returned to its original former state.  Because of this the handle has been slightly bent at an angle by the attatchment to the central band but it is not offensive.

The condition overall is very good with the glass being perfect, the engraving has become a little worn with age relaited polishing but still good.  There is some ware and minor splits to the top edge of the mount but does not show with the lid closed (please see photo's). 

I am not sure of its origins but I suspect continental perhaps Northern Europe as the cutting does not seem English in form (I am open to all advise here).

Victorian c,1860-80 cut overlay scent bottle.  This quality piece has a clear glass base with a purple overlay finely cut in the Gothic style.  The engraved top is of unmarked silver.  It retains it's original stopper.  There is a slight crack to the inside of the neck which is invisible from the outside, over all it is in good condition.  French or English made.  ht.9.5cm
